How Often Should You Change Your Oil?
How frequently should vehicle owners change their oil? This is a common concern for both car enthusiasts and regular drivers. Generally, manufacturers recommend changing engine oil every 5,000 to 7,500 miles, although some modern vehicles can stretch this interval to 10,000 miles or more under specific conditions. Elements that affect how often you need an oil change include your driving patterns, local weather conditions, and the oil variety you choose. For instance, those who frequently engage in stop-and-go traffic or drive in extreme temperatures may require more frequent changes. Moreover, synthetic motor oils are known to deliver enhanced protection and can help lengthen the duration between necessary oil changes. Keeping track of both oil level and condition is essential; murky, coarse-textured oil signals that a replacement is needed. What Can You Expect from a Full Service Oil Change?
A thorough oil change service generally includes a number of key elements aimed at maintaining peak engine performance. To begin, the procedure includes extracting the aged engine oil, which is afterward exchanged with high-quality, manufacturer-recommended oil. The oil filter is likewise swapped out to guarantee that contaminants do not circulate within the engine.
In addition to these main duties, service professionals typically carry out a thorough multi-point evaluation, assessing belts, hoses, and fluid levels for signs of wear and tear. They may also inspect the engine air filter and cabin air filter, replacing them if necessary.
Certain repair shops supply additional services, such as wheel rotation, brake assessment, and even a wash or clean of the automobile's interior, enhancing the overall upkeep of the vehicle. Engine Cleaning Maintenance
Routine oil changes significantly improve engine cleanliness, which is crucial for sustaining peak fuel efficiency. Over time, engine oil accumulates contaminants, including dirt, debris, and combustion byproducts. These impurities can create sludge that obstructs oil flow and diminishes the engine's performance. By opting for a full service oil change, vehicle owners guarantee that old, contaminated oil is swapped for fresh, high-quality oil, fostering a cleaner engine environment. A clean engine performs more optimally, allowing fuel to combust more efficiently. This enhanced combustion process not only maximizes energy output but also contributes to better mileage. Understanding When to Plan Your Next Full Oil Change Service
At what point should car owners think about booking their next complete oil change service? As a general rule, service intervals fall between 3,000 and 7,500 miles, depending on the vehicle's make and model, as well as the type of oil used. Monitoring the vehicle's oil level and quality is essential; should the oil look dark or gritty, this could signal that a change is needed ahead of schedule. Additionally, owners should take note of the vehicle's performance. Strange sounds, reduced gas mileage, or dashboard warning indicators could point to the need for an oil change. Shifting seasons may also affect the recommended oil change schedule; for instance, harsh winters can necessitate more frequent changes. In closing, reviewing the owner's manual delivers personalized guidance suited to the vehicle, promoting top performance and durability. Common Questions and Answers
Are Other Services Available During a Full Service Oil Change?
Yes, most auto shops offer additional services during a full service oil change. Such services may include rotating your tires, fluid system checks, and air filter changes, creating a great chance for complete automotive maintenance in a single visit.
What Type of Oil Is Used in a Full Service Oil Change?
Usually, a comprehensive oil change incorporates either traditional, semi-synthetic, or full synthetic oil. The choice is based on the vehicle's specifications and the owner's needs, providing superior performance and engine care throughout operation.
How Much Time Does a Full Service Oil Change Require?
A complete oil change typically takes between 30 minutes to an hour, depending on the service center's efficiency and additional services requested. Factors like car model and oil preference can further affect the total time.
